On Mon, 24 May 1999, Greg Haerr wrote:

> Al,
> 	I have completed all the work that I can for the ELKS port of nano-X.
> We now have all the sources completely compiling on ELKS.  I have written
> all the assembly routines for ELKS.  I have a serial port mouse driver
> written that supports MS, PC and logitech mice.  A keyboard driver that reads
> /dev/tty.  An EGA/VGA driver that uses int10 to set the graphics and text modes,
> read the rom character font, and direct hardware access for all graphics stuff.
> 
> We're ready to rock and roll!  All the routines have been tested on other operating
> systems.  DOS was used to test the EGA/VGA hardware driver.  Linux was
> used to test the serial direct mouse driver.  The serial routines are termios based.
> 
> The makefile completely builds and links the project (44k), except that
> I don't have the declaration for select() in libc.
> 
> If you can take this and declare select(), this should compile and run
> with no other modifications....
